Fetch Rewards Coding Exercise - Data Analyst

You know that feeling when you’ve just scored a fantastic deal on your groceries thanks to Fetch Rewards? You scan your receipt, and BAM! A shower of points magically appears. It feels like a little victory, right? Well, imagine you’re one of the brilliant minds behind that magic, the folks at Fetch who make all those deals and points happen. They recently had a coding exercise for a Data Analyst position, and let me tell you, it’s not as dry and dusty as it sounds. In fact, it’s got a bit of a heartwarming, and dare I say, delicious, twist.
So, what does a Data Analyst at Fetch actually do? Think of them as the detectives of receipts. They’re not just counting points; they’re trying to understand what makes us tick as shoppers. Are we more likely to buy that fancy cheese when it’s on sale? Does a coupon for dog food suddenly make us stock up like we’re preparing for a canine apocalypse? These are the big questions, and the answers lie hidden within the millions of receipts that come through the Fetch app every single day.
Now, this coding exercise wasn’t your average “write this complex algorithm.” Fetch, bless their practical hearts, decided to make it relatable, and that’s where the fun begins. They didn’t ask candidates to analyze abstract datasets about, say, global oil prices or quantum entanglement. Nope. They asked them to analyze… pizza orders. Yes, you read that right. Imagine this: a hypothetical pizza delivery service, complete with toppings, crust types, and delivery zones. The candidates had to dive into this data, figure out which pizzas were the most popular, which toppings were never ordered together (looking at you, pineapple and anchovy!), and perhaps even predict the busiest delivery times for a Friday night.
Must Read
It’s brilliant, isn’t it? Suddenly, a coding exercise that could have felt intimidating becomes an opportunity to play with data that’s actually fun. You can picture it: candidates hunched over their screens, not with furrowed brows of despair, but with smiles of discovery, perhaps even a little chuckle. “Whoa, these people really love extra pepperoni!” or “Wait, nobody ever orders a thin crust with mushrooms? Interesting…” It’s like being a culinary cartographer, mapping out the uncharted territories of our pizza cravings.
The beauty of this approach is that it reveals more than just a candidate’s technical prowess. It shows their ability to think creatively, to extract meaningful insights from seemingly simple information, and to, well, have a good time while doing it. Because let’s be honest, if you can’t find joy in analyzing pizza order data, are you really going to be excited about crunching numbers for grocery coupons? Fetch seems to understand that passion and engagement are just as crucial as raw coding skills.
Think about the insights a Data Analyst could glean from this pizza paradise. They could identify the most profitable pizza combinations for a given neighborhood. They might discover that customers in a particular area are adventurous with toppings, while others are more traditional. They could even spot trends that might lead to new menu items. Imagine a candidate presenting their findings: “Based on our analysis, we recommend a ‘Spicy Supreme’ pizza for the downtown district, and perhaps a ‘Veggie Delight’ bundle for the suburbs, as our data shows a strong preference for healthier options in that zone.” It’s not just data; it’s a roadmap to a more delicious and profitable pizza empire.
“The Fetch Rewards coding exercise, focusing on pizza orders, is a brilliant way to test a candidate’s analytical skills while keeping the task engaging and surprisingly fun. It’s a testament to how even complex data can be made accessible and enjoyable.”
And the heartwarming part? It’s in the underlying purpose. Fetch Rewards is all about making everyday life a little bit better, a little bit more rewarding. By using something as universally loved as pizza in their assessment, they’re not just filtering candidates; they’re fostering a sense of shared experience and joy. It’s a reminder that behind every complex algorithm and every data point, there are real people with real preferences, and often, those preferences involve a good slice of pizza.

So, the next time you scan your grocery receipt on Fetch, take a moment to appreciate the unseen work. Somewhere in their offices, a team of data wizards is probably deciphering the secrets of your shopping habits, and thanks to a recent coding exercise, some of them might have first discovered their love for data by exploring the delicious world of pizza. It’s a win-win-win: for the shoppers, for Fetch, and for the aspiring data analysts who get to crunch on something a little more exciting than just numbers.
This exercise, while seemingly lighthearted, is a clever way for Fetch to gauge a candidate's ability to translate real-world scenarios into actionable data insights. It tests their understanding of patterns, trends, and customer behavior, all within a context that’s far removed from the sterile environment of typical coding challenges. It’s about finding someone who can not only code but who can also understand and connect with the data, no matter how cheesy the subject matter might seem.
